Born: April 27, 1722 in Watertown, Province of Massachusetts Bay
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):
Hannah married Josiah PERRY December 31, 1740 in Sherborn, Middlesex, Massachusetts, British America . The couple had (at least) 1 child.
Josiah PERRY was born February 18, 1714 in Waterbury, Connecticut, USA (Waterville). Josiah died October 21, 1783 in Shutesbury, Massachusetts, USA. Josiah was the child of Josiah PERRY and Berthia CUTTER.
Hannah GRANT died March 19, 1808 in Sturbridge, Massachusetts, USA .
Year: 1808; New England Historic Genealogical Society; Boston, Massachusetts; Vital Records of Sturbridge, Massachusetts to the Year 1850. Page: 364.
